The street in brief

Greta Street is a street almost entirely of detached houses. Over the last 8 years the median sale is £595,000, about 272% above the typical TS12 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; TS12 prices as a whole have been rising. With 6 sales across 3 homes since 1998, homes here come to market only rarely.

Greta Street's £595,000 median (last 8 years) sits about 272% above TS12's £160,000.

Street and TS12 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
